Senior hockey provincial brackets set

Jan 23, 2018 | 11:00 AM

The 2018 senior men’s hockey provincial draws are now out, with seven Sask West Hockey League (SWHL) teams, two Saskatchewan Prairie Hockey League (SPHL) teams, and one Beaver Lakes Hockey League (BLHL) team giving it a go.

From the SWHL, the Wilkie Outlaws are once again entering in the A bracket, along with the Kindersley Red Lions, the Biggar Nationals and Unity Miners are entering in the B bracket, the Kerrobert Tigers and Macklin Mohawks are entering in the C bracket, and the Luseland Mallards are going to be playing in the D bracket.

The BLHL’s Meadow Lake Broncos will join Wilkie in the A bracket, while the SPHL’s Hafford Hawks will compete in the C division, and the Edam Three Stars are in the D bracket again.

The A bracket is the only division where first round series are a best two-of-three. 

Wilkie will take on the Hillmond Hitmen in the first round beginning on Feb. 10 at home. Game two is set for Feb. 17 in Hillmond and game three, if neccessary, will be played on Feb. 18 back in Wilkie.

Meadow Lake will take on Hague beginning on Feb. 3 on the road. Then the Broncos will host game two on Feb. 10, with game three, if neccessary, set for Feb. 11.

Kindersley will face off against Shaunavon on Feb. 4, 9 and 11.

The B, C, and D divisions are all a best-of-two, where the total number of goals scored serves as the tie-breaker. If that is tied, overtime will decide the winner.

Unity’s series will begin on Feb. 9 at Eston, with game two set for Feb. 17 at home. The dates for the Biggar series, against Beechy, have not yet been determined, but Biggar has received a bye to the second round, so that series won’t begin until close to March.

In the C division, the Hafford Hawks will face off against the Macklin Mohawks, with their series beginning on Jan. 30 in Hafford. Game two is scheduled for Feb. 17. Kerrobert will take on Lanigan beginning on Feb. 3 and ending on Feb. 17.

Finally, in the D bracket, the Edam Three Stars will take on the Kenaston Blizzards starting Feb. 10 in Edam. Game two is set for Feb. 17 in Kenaston.

Luseland is taking on Loreburn in round one, with games also set for Feb. 10 and 17.
